Transaction 76ed854d2d0fe1c04a6688043db21469a5238d83273c5d764564137e6369389c

3 Input
2 Outputs
  • 76ed854d2d0fe1c04a6688043db21469a5238d83273c5d764564137e6369389c:0
  • value  6291384
    address  15Tv29JfeprLxrLzhDDtUSovMxMJ93wjUg
  • 76ed854d2d0fe1c04a6688043db21469a5238d83273c5d764564137e6369389c:1
  • value  50000000
    address  1B7KzpwVJtPBdVfbhVrYPobWTwwTafkVa2